- adjectiveintrusive (adjective)
- causing disruption or annoyance through being unwelcome or uninvited:"that was an intrusive question" · "tourist attractions that are environmentally intrusive"
- phonetics(of a sound) pronounced between words or syllables to facilitate pronunciation, such as an r in saw a movie, which occurs in the speech of some eastern New Englanders and metropolitan New Yorkers.
- geologyrelating to or formed by intrusion.
